Visible emission and energy transfer in Tb3+/Dy3+ co‐doped phosphate glasses

Abstract: In this work, we systematically study the spectroscopic properties of Tb 3+ /Dy 3+ codoped phosphate glasses in the visible spectral region and explore the sensitization role of Dy 3+ in the enhancement of visible fluorescence of Tb 3+ ions. Judd-Ofelt parameters Ω 2 and Ω 4 /Ω 6 of the phosphate glass as host for Tb 3+ are calculated as 21.60 × 10-20 cm 2 and 0.73, respectively, based on the measured spectral absorption.
